Trademark Registration in the Philippines

Your trademark is the core of your business since it represents the goodwill and reputation of your products and services.  For this reason, it is necessary, nay, indispensable to have your trademark protected.  This can be done easily, with or without the assistance of a lawyer.  Here are the three (3) simple steps to register your trademark.

STEP 1

You may file and pay for your application online  at https://ipophil.gov.ph or you may personally file it at the Philippine Intellectual Property Office (IPO) at #28 Upper McKinley Road, McKinley Hill Town Center, Fort Bonifacio, Taguig City. Details required in the application form are your name, address, specimen of the trademark, and the corresponding goods or services covered.  Filing fee is P1,212 for 1 class (P2,618 if you are a big entity).

STEP 2

If you receive a Registrability Report from the IPO, you must file a response to it within two (2) months from mailing date.  If the IPO has no objections, it will issue a Notice of Allowance.  Make sure to pay the fees (P1,485 for small entity P2,182 for big entity)  under the Notice of Allowance within two months from mailing date. 

STEP 3

Your application will be published for 30 days in the IPO website.  If there is no opposition, the IPO will issue to you a Certificate of Registration.

That’s how to register your trademark in 3 easy steps.  If you do not want the hassle of going through the process, you can appoint a trademark agent to file the application for you and receive documents from the IPO on your behalf.
